About us
Holmesglen Private Hospital is a world class facility located in the Bayside area of Melbourne. Close to public transport and with affordable onsite parking.
Holmesglen Private is a state of the art 147 bed hospital comprising of a 24/7 Emergency Department 6 bed Intensive Care Unit (ICU) 9 bed specialised Coronary Care Unit (CCU) 12 bay Day Infusion Unit and 5 specialised inpatient units. including Oncology Urology ENT Orthopaedics Plastic Surgery Interventional Cardiology and Rehabilitation Services
As the Front Office Manager your responsibilities will include:
Providing leadership and management to the administrative department staff and ward clerks.
Oversee hospital administration functions in areas such as:
Booking Pre-admission admission and discharge of patients
Financial obligation and eligibility management including funding eligibility provision of self-insured estimates patient accounts billings debtors collection and accounts payable
Cash receipting and completeness of banking transactions
Financial payments verification to activity
Ensuring efficient and effective workflow processes are established and maintained to meet corporate and local site key performance indicator targets.
The delivery and establishment of timely processes for the billing to health funds DVA third part insurers self-insured persons and the collection of health fund excess/co-payments.
Ensuring a streamlined and efficient patient admission and discharge process.
